Print on coated or premium paper

If you are printing colored text or grayscale graphics, try printing on coated or premium paper. Different types of paper absorb ink differently and print with slight color variations.

  1. Load coated or premium paper.
  2. Customize the settings in the Page Setup dialog.
    1. From the software application, click File  Page Setup... .
    2. From the Format for pop-up menu, choose P910 Series.
    3. From the Settings pop-up menu, choose Page Attributes.
    4. Choose a paper size.
    5. Select an orientation.
    6. Click OK.
  3. Customize the settings in the Print dialog.
    1. From the software application, click File  Print... .
    2. From the Printer pop-up menu, choose P910 Series.
    3. From the pop-up menu that says Copies & Pages, choose Quality & Media.
      • Choose a paper type. If Automatic is not chosen in the Paper Type pop-up menu, choose Coated.
      • From the Print Quality area, select Automatic. When set at Automatic, the document is printed at the appropriate quality for the paper type loaded in the printer. You can Select a print quality other than Automatic.
    4. Click Print.

If you are printing photos on coated paper, remove each print from the exit tray as it is printed.
